The Experiment
This is not a standard token and not a team-operated AI bot. It is an on-chain Agent with an address, assets, balance, fee flow, and a death condition.
The token is not the product. Survival is. The market does not only trade it; the market feeds it.

Web4 is the convergence of Web2 interfaces, Web3 wallets and assets, and autonomous AI Agents that can act continuously in public financial systems.
A wallet gives an Agent an address, a balance, assets, payment ability, and a verifiable action history. Without a wallet, an Agent remains a tool. With a wallet, it becomes an actor.
Intelligence alone is not life. This Agent becomes a lifeform because it must sustain itself through its own economic conditions and can fail if those conditions disappear.
If the Agent could always be rescued, the survival rule would be theater. The zero-balance death condition gives the experiment a real boundary and a measurable outcome.
Token activity produces fees. Those fees enter the Agent wallet and extend its operating runway. Each transaction becomes a small act of economic feeding.
Life Rules
Tokens are locked into the Agent address as its genetic reserve.
The Agent does not sell its token balance to fund itself.
Token transaction fees flow into the Agent wallet as life support.
Operating runway is computed from available funding.
If its balance reaches zero, the lifeform dies.
